What companies run services between London, ON, Canada and Harrow, ON, Canada?

Air Canada flies from London International Airport (YXU) to Windsor Airport (YQG) 3 times a day. Alternatively, Flixbus USA operates a bus from London to Windsor 4 times a day. Tickets cost $26–45 and the journey takes 3h.
